2008-09-16 3 views
1
__DoPostBack __DoPostBack 메서드에서 중단 점을 설정하고 싶지만 중단 점을 설정하는 올바른 파일을 찾는 것은 쉽지 않습니다.

가장 좋은 방법은 Asp.net에서 _DoPostBack 자바 스크립트 메서드 무엇입니까

메서드 __DoPostBack은 다음과 같은 자동 생성 된 js 파일에 포함되어 있습니다.

ScriptResource.axd?d=P_lo2... 

몇 가지 포스트 백 (post-backs) 이후에 Visual Studio는 이러한 파일 중 많은 파일로 흩어지며, 현재 페이지가 참조하는 파일을 확인하는 데 약간의 부담이 있습니다. 이견있는 사람?

+0

왜 정확히 JS 메서드에 중단 점을 넣으려고합니까? Breakpoint를 Page_Load 메서드에 넣는 것이 좋을 것입니다. 또는 조사하고 싶은 이벤트 처리기를 사용하는 것이 좋습니다. –

답변

0

나는 많은 가치가 있다고 생각하지 말아,> 다음 문에 휴식 후 바로 TBH 경우 (__ DoPostBack)

0

를 생성 버튼을 클릭합니다 Javascript 내에서 중단 점을 설정하는 데는 어쨌든 서버로 곧바로 돌아옵니다.

서버 코드에 중단 점을 설정하는 것이 가장 좋습니다. 디버깅하려는 내용에 따라 다른 위치에 있습니다. 페이지 이벤트 사이클이나 컨트롤 IPostBackEventHandler.RaisePostBackEvent 처리기 중 하나입니다.

+0

일부 배경입니다. UpdatePanel의 모든 AJAX 구성 요소가 처리되도록하는 __DoPostBack을 호출하는 컨트롤이 있습니다. 그러나 같은 패널의 linkButton은 __DoPostBack을 호출하지만 구성 요소는 처리하지 않습니다. 차이점은 __DoPostBack 어딘가에 있습니다 (많은 작업을합니다). – user7936

관련 문제